Malta AML Compliance: Best Practices to Avoid Fines and Reputation Damage
The financial sector in Malta, like the rest of the world, faces a significant threat from money laundering. It’s estimated that laundered assets are worth up to 5% of global GDP each year. The consequences of non-compliance can be severe, with global fines for AML failings totaling $5.35 billion in 2021 alone.
